I can confirm that Santander do contact you shortly before a FRISA matures. Mine matures 1st May & I had emails & secure messages from them 6th and 17th April about maturity options.
The 17th April message spelled out that I could ‘Upgrade’ my maturing ISA into a new FRISA during the 28 days before maturity. New rate is 0.25% higher so that’s what I’ve done. Account number stays the same & interest was credited.
All very slick.8 -

I've held two of those accounts with Santander in recent years - I opened both online, obtained eVouchers for each via the promotion and arranged transfers (both in and out) without ever visiting a branch or making a phone call.
I've not transferred internally ('upgraded') to another Santander fixed rate ISA on maturity but, even then, they state that 'the easiest way to upgrade your ISA is through Mobile and Online Banking'.
They do state in the T&Cs, however, that you need to visit a branch, phone or write to them in order to close the account before maturity - that would appear to be the only aspect of account management that can't be done online, as far as I can see.
